I'm wanting to add MaGui F, and MaGui Fix for WAC 4.1

However, It wants to change, among others, the Command.cfg. Will doing this mess up the New_Interior? Can I copy and paste the New_Interior Command.cfg on top of MaGui and still have that mod work?

If not, what's the best GUI for the New_Interior mod?

What you need to do is open both Cmd.cfg files in NotePad and compare them side-by-side. This way you can see exactly what gets changed from one mod to the next. Then you can make a third one combining the two to get exactly what you need.

You may find that both are the same. JSGME warns you that one is about to overwrite the other. It doesn't actually read the document to know exactly what was changed. If they're identical then you can just click "Sure, go ahead and overwrite the thing. I don't care!"

^What he said!

But I prefer WinMerge (free too ) over NotePad. Since it highlights the differences in color. For and easier handling.

That just means that you need to use Ctrl+Ins to raise the observation periscope with MaGui and Shift+O with FM interiors. Minor difference and shouldn't affect gameplay.
